Rent & eviction protection

Is 1520-1522 Hudson Ave rent-controlled?

San Francisco's Rent Ordinance caps rent increases and provides eviction protection for most residential units built before 1979 with 2+ units. Here's how this building scores.

Augrented Insights
Initial analysis

The two-unit residential building at 1520-1522 Hudson Ave, located in Hunters Point, is a two-story flats and duplex structure built in 1900, currently owned by the Thomas-lateef Family Trust. The property has undergone several significant improvements over the past three decades, with the most recent work focusing on window retrofitting in 2022, including two window replacements in the front and two on the sides, meeting modern energy efficiency standards. The building has a history of fire safety concerns, with multiple fire code violations recorded between 2014 and 2019, including issues with combustible materials, sprinkler systems, and a notable incident of fire damage repair required in 1993. Plumbing infrastructure has seen attention, with gas line extensions and fireplace improvements in 2008 and 2011, though there was one significant plumbing incident in 2010 involving sewage in the lightwell between neighboring properties.

The property has experienced regular maintenance and upgrading of essential systems, including window replacements, roofing work (both completed and expired permits), and various interior improvements such as kitchen cabinet installation and plaster repair in the early 1990s. Of particular note is the recent cluster of concern in January 2025, with multiple open reports of garbage and debris issues in the vicinity, though these appear to be external to the building itself. Historical records show the building underwent several modernization efforts in the 1990s, including attic remodeling and bathroom relocations, and has maintained a consistent pattern of property maintenance. While the building has experienced periodic issues requiring attention, many of these have been addressed through proper permitting and completion of work, though some older permits from 2012 and 1993 are recorded as expired in the system.
